The game is about balance, I've dropped some res for life leach and it has helped me a lot. I got 600 LoH atm and it's really good, but with 700+ res I'm still on a good amount of Resistance so I can leach health and don't loose that much in the procces.
Remember to balance, you CAN drop some resistance to get LoH but don't go insane. Best solution is getting a nice weapon with lots of LoH or a socket and a nice gem on it.

How it's supposed to work:
You leap into a group of mobs, then use ground stomp to pull and stun then, whirlind to kill, cleave for cooldown and CotA for final blows, you got youself a meat feast of mobs.
